Hepatoprotective Effect of Olive and Coconut oils against Oxidative Stress- Induced by 2, 4 Dichlorophenoxyacetic Acid

Abstract


The objective of the present study was to evaluate the protective effect of dietary olive and coconut oils on the liver damage and oxidative stress induced by 2, 4-Dichlorophenoxyacetic acid(2,4-D) in rats. Materials and Methods: 48 male adult albino rats were divided into 6 groups (8 for each group) as follow: Group1: served as normal control , group2: rats administrated orally 24 mg 2,4-D/ kg body weight , group 3: rats fed on (OL diet) which contain 10% virgin olive oil, group 4: rats fed on (OL diet ) and administrated by oral 25 mg 2,4-D/ kg body weight twice a week, group 5: rats fed on (COC diet) which contain 10% virgin coconut oil, group 6: rats fed on (COC diet) and administrated orally 25mg 2,4- D/kg body weight twice a week. Results: A significant liver damage was observed in rats treated with 2, 4-D via increased serum levels of transaminases and alkaline phosphatase, hepatic lipid peroxidation, decreased serum total protein and albumin and decreased hepatic antioxidant enzymes activities, namely, superoxide dismutase and glutathione peroxidase also the presence of inflammation and necrosis in the liver sections of rats. The liver’s free fatty acids level was also significantly increased with 2, 4-D exposure. However, virgin olive oil and coconut oil intake during 2, 4-D treatment induced a significant increase in the antioxidant enzymes activities and a decrease in the liver free fatty acids and thiobarbituric acid-reactive substances (TBARs) levels also decrease serum levels of transaminases. Rats in olive and coconut oils-treated groups exhibited significantly lesser pathology as compared to the extensive liver damage found in the hepatotoxic group. Conclusion: We concluded that olive oil and coconut oil have protective effect against oxidative stress and liver damage induced by 2, 4-D.
